Media is one of the strongest influencers of our kids and many parents feel ill-equipped to build a media safe home. What about Instagram, Twitter, YouTube, SnapChat, Facebook, Gaming, Music, Texting, sexting, and cell phone use and abuse? The greatest distributor of pornography is the mobile device, and the average age at which a child views porn for the first time is 11 years old. Is it possible to create a media-safe home?

Mentoring is a character-building relationship that takes what has been given to us and passes it on to someone else, who then passes it on again. This session looks at the Biblical foundation for mentoring or discipleship, and the powerful effect mentoring has on your life and the lives of the people you mentor.
